Data Processing Unit Market Size and Forecast 2026-2033

The Data Processing Unit (DPU) Market was valued at USD 2.5 Billion in 2024 and is projected to reach USD 8.2 Billion by 2033, growing at a compound annual growth rate (CAGR) of approximately 15.2% from 2025 to 2033. This rapid expansion is driven by the increasing demand for high-performance data processing solutions across cloud computing, AI, and edge computing sectors. As digital transformation accelerates globally, DPUs are becoming integral to optimizing data throughput, security, and operational efficiency. The proliferation of data-intensive applications and the need for specialized processing hardware underpin this robust growth trajectory. What is Data Processing Unit Market?

The Data Processing Unit (DPU) Market encompasses the industry involved in the development, manufacturing, and deployment of specialized hardware accelerators designed to offload and accelerate data-centric tasks within data centers, cloud infrastructure, and edge environments. DPUs integrate advanced processing capabilities, including networking, security, and storage functions, to optimize data flow and enhance computational efficiency. These units serve as a critical component in modern data ecosystems, enabling organizations to achieve higher throughput, lower latency, and improved security compliance. As digital ecosystems grow increasingly complex, the DPU market is evolving rapidly to meet the demands for industry-specific innovations and scalable solutions.

Key Market Restraints

Despite robust growth prospects, the DPU market faces several challenges that could hinder its expansion. High development and manufacturing costs associated with advanced hardware components pose significant barriers for smaller players and new entrants. The complexity of integrating DPUs into existing infrastructure requires specialized expertise, which can delay deployment and increase operational risks. Market fragmentation and lack of standardized protocols may impede interoperability and scalability. Additionally, concerns regarding supply chain disruptions and geopolitical tensions can impact component availability and pricing. Regulatory uncertainties, especially around data sovereignty and security, may also slow down adoption in certain regions. Lastly, the rapid pace of technological change necessitates continuous innovation, which can strain R&D budgets and strategic planning.
